ISM band transmitters and transceivers
7 July 2010
Telecoms, Datacoms, Wireless, IoT
Analog Devices’ ADF7xxx series of transmitters and transceivers provides for low-cost, robust, short-range wireless connections.
Covering both licensed and unlicensed sub-1 GHz and 2,4 GHz frequency bands, these products feature high blocking resistance, as well as high performance in terms of receive sensitivity, data rates, link robustness and transmit power. These features make them well suited for applications such as automatic meter reading (AMR), industrial automation, alarm and security systems, home automation systems, remote controls, and other wireless network and telemetry systems.
Analog Devices has recently expanded its portfolio with three new devices. The ADF7022 transceiver is available to io-homecontrol members and includes layers 1 and 2 support for the io-homecontrol protocol stack, while the ADF7023 is a general-purpose FSK/GFSK sub-GHz transceiver supporting up to 300 Kbps with flexible packet structures. The latest transceiver, the ADF7242, operates in the global 2,4 GHz ISM band and has been designed with emphasis on flexibility, ease of use and low current consumption.
